Understanding Trust Issues in Relationships: Possible Causes and Childhood Origins

Trust is one of the foundations of any healthy relationship. It allows us to feel safe and secure with the people we care about.

However, trust issues can arise for a variety of reasons, both external and internal. By understanding the possible causes of trust issues, we can begin to address and overcome them.

Possible Causes of Trust Issues

  • Inadequate attention and lack of interaction.
  • Let-downs and unrealistic expectations.
  • Narcissism and infidelity.
  • The misuse of secrets and lack of emotional support.

Childhood Origins of Trust Issues

Childhood experiences can also be an important factor in the development of trust issues.

If we did not have a caregiver who consistently met our needs and made us feel safe, it can be challenging to trust others in adulthood. Feeling unsafe and experiencing mistrust during childhood can lead to the belief that the world is an unsafe place, making it difficult to trust anyone in the future.

Impact of Insecurities on Trust Issues: Anxiety and Mental Health

Insecurities can have a profound impact on our ability to trust in relationships.

Anxiety

Anxiety, which is often rooted in insecurity, can make it difficult to form and maintain close relationships. When we are anxious, we may second-guess ourselves and our relationships, constantly questioning the intentions of our partners and looking for signs of deception.

Mental Health Issues

Mental health issues can also impact our ability to trust.

  • Depression can lead to feelings of hopelessness and mistrust.
  • Bipolar disorder can cause extreme swings in mood and behavior that erode trust over time.

Ways to Help Someone with Trust Issues: Effective Communication and Honesty

If you or someone you know is struggling with trust issues, there are several things you can do to help.

Effective Communication

Effective communication is key. When we communicate assertively, we express our needs and boundaries in a way that is clear and respectful. This helps to establish trust by creating a safe space for honest and open communication.

Honesty

Honesty is also essential in building trust. Transparency in all aspects, including emotions and thoughts, can create a healthy foundation for any relationship. Sharing secrets and being emotionally transparent can strengthen the primary connection between two people. It is important to avoid lying, hiding things, or keeping secrets, which can erode trust over time.

Setting Healthy Boundaries and Reliability

Reinforcing healthy boundaries is another significant step in building trust.

Healthy Boundaries

Creating physical and emotional boundaries can help you feel secure and build trust over time. Be ready to compromise and communicate gently. Showing that you respect someone’s boundaries and do not violate them can help create a sense of trust in your relationship.

Reliability

Reliability is a key factor in building trust in any relationship. Keeping promises and following through on commitments is a surefire way to establish trust. It is necessary to show accountability and responsibility in actions and words. Taking responsibility and apologizing sincerely when you make mistakes can help maintain trust and is a critical factor in earning it back if it has been lost.

Spending Quality Time Together

Spending quality time together is an essential aspect of building trust in any relationship. Emotional bonding has to be nurtured through appreciation, mutual growth, and friendship.

Spending time together strengthens the connection between two people and promotes open, healthy communication.
